Commit Graph

  • 097a16e384 ms: adjust tx scaling for tx samples Eric 2023-03-02 17:46:49 +01:00
  • c9af0b0ba0 ms: update submodule to currently known working version Eric 2023-01-12 19:19:41 +01:00
  • 621a49eb69 ms: adjust float<->integral type conversion Eric Wild 2023-01-12 16:21:58 +01:00
  • f538397826 .clang-format: adjust template formatting Eric 2023-01-13 12:58:07 +01:00
  • 8c4336dba9 Run struct_endianness.py Oliver Smith 2023-02-20 10:53:48 +01:00
  • fe1b9cef40 configure.ac: check if LIBTRXCON_DIR (submodule) exists Vadim Yanitskiy 2022-12-28 05:20:49 +07:00
  • 5e63151f9f Bump version: 1.4.1.29-10b4-dirty → 1.5.0 1.5.0 Pau Espin Pedrol 2023-02-07 17:08:17 +01:00
  • 10b4e31655 mstrx: do not wait forever if clock locking fails Eric Wild 2023-01-11 18:53:48 +01:00
  • 0c433350da radio interface: fix init Eric 2023-01-09 20:13:05 +01:00
  • d0c1055051 ms: init trash used to escape the usb callbacks 2023q1 Eric 2022-12-28 16:52:54 +01:00
  • 6e02b3078b configure.ac: check if LIBTRXCON_DIR (submodule) exists fixeria/ms Vadim Yanitskiy 2022-12-28 05:20:49 +07:00
  • 0ce64705e0 configure.ac: make use of AC_MSG_CHECKING and AC_MSG_RESULT Vadim Yanitskiy 2022-12-28 05:05:17 +07:00
  • d0b947a0c4 configure.ac: cosmetic: rearrange MS TRX related logic Vadim Yanitskiy 2022-12-28 04:58:39 +07:00
  • 4a867be165 configure.ac: allow building without cloning submodules Vadim Yanitskiy 2022-12-28 03:36:11 +07:00
  • fdcce1fc6e configure.ac: fix: properly check whether to enable ms-trx Vadim Yanitskiy 2022-12-23 22:28:58 +07:00
  • 2ca77d7ff2 ipc: remove old autotools workaround Eric 2022-12-23 15:36:35 +01:00
  • b6fd0709f4 clang-format: proper c++ standard Eric 2022-12-08 19:20:05 +01:00
  • d3e3bba2cd ipc: add missing override Eric 2022-12-06 10:24:16 +01:00
  • 5561f1129d clean up mutex, scopedlock, and signal classes Eric 2022-07-19 21:18:21 +02:00
  • b7253c6fdc ms-trx support Eric 2022-11-28 19:21:08 +01:00
  • 5a23a24bb1 contrib/jenkins.sh: dump submodule status before building Vadim Yanitskiy 2022-12-14 23:43:32 +07:00
  • b60fb8e1e3 properly update osmocom-bb submodule, for real this time.. Eric 2022-12-14 18:26:17 +01:00
  • 934e1016ff ctrl: take both address and port from vty config Max 2022-12-17 21:26:49 +03:00
  • ac726b1147 vita demod by piotr krysik, modified Eric 2022-11-28 18:57:58 +01:00
  • 508270d83d update osmocom-bb submodule to fix make distcheck Eric 2022-12-13 10:26:29 +01:00
  • 7d897cb5b0 bladerf xa4 support Eric 2022-11-28 19:20:32 +01:00
  • 94dcf6d29c add checkpatch config Eric 2022-12-02 14:13:32 +01:00
  • a0e1ed3215 ms-trx support mstx_newtrxcon Eric 2022-11-28 19:21:08 +01:00
  • a5439daaf7 vita demod by piotr krysik, modified Eric 2022-11-28 18:57:58 +01:00
  • 42cc715fac ill-fated ipcv2 for mstrx Eric 2022-11-28 18:58:18 +01:00
  • 008418327b bladerf xa4 support Eric 2022-11-28 19:20:32 +01:00
  • 040497e0a4 osmocom-bb for ms-trx side trxcon integration Eric 2022-11-28 18:47:52 +01:00
  • 8984d7f2ca rename noisevector class -> avgvector Eric 2022-07-19 21:15:24 +02:00
  • aa7a40ee84 ignore vscode dirs Eric 2022-06-08 13:58:09 +02:00
  • f2f35fc592 Add realtime scheduling and set priority in service file Max 2022-11-06 15:39:42 +03:00
  • 2ecd9f698f trcon<->l1 data if without sockets mstx_oldtrxcon Eric 2022-10-31 15:01:26 +01:00
  • 70bd9415a2 trxcon/upper loop thread merge hack Eric 2022-10-27 15:22:34 +02:00
  • 2c12b30ace new ms Eric 2022-07-19 21:12:58 +02:00
  • 847de6d780 trxcon mssdr patch mstrx Eric 2022-10-27 16:54:53 +02:00
  • e29b3c8151 trxcon 0f64b7c12404c0ed45779b165270f40da4970b99 Eric 2022-10-27 16:54:09 +02:00
  • 0ded5a07ac trxcon/upper loop thread merge hack Eric 2022-10-27 15:22:34 +02:00
  • a378a1dea0 new ms Eric 2022-07-19 21:12:58 +02:00
  • 00ddcfaf50 Transceiver::expectedCorrType(): RACH is always 8-bit on PTCCH/U Vadim Yanitskiy 2022-10-26 04:11:28 +07:00
  • 2f7b82f282 wip ul bursts synctoy2 Eric 2022-10-09 15:13:18 +02:00
  • 53615c3ccd dl works Eric 2022-07-25 02:48:43 +02:00
  • d027037c09 wip Eric 2022-07-21 15:10:45 +02:00
  • f2652f1640 scale Eric 2022-07-21 02:36:18 +02:00
  • 1b65c9278f ipc2 Eric 2022-07-21 02:35:17 +02:00
  • 07cfdf79a8 new ms Eric 2022-07-19 21:12:58 +02:00
  • 2f20c564bf Set working directory in systemd service file Max 2022-09-09 18:54:42 +07:00
  • 19faae85c6 threshold_timer_update_intv(): call osmo_timer_del() unconditionally Vadim Yanitskiy 2022-07-22 03:40:46 +07:00
  • 607141bf34 clean up mutex, scopedlock, and signal classes Eric 2022-07-19 21:18:21 +02:00
  • 901f689086 add linked trxcon copy Eric Wild 2022-05-07 15:36:47 +02:00
  • 966af04ff1 rename noisevector class -> avgvector Eric 2022-07-19 21:15:24 +02:00
  • d5cafc2cc0 xray ignores Eric 2022-06-08 12:45:39 +02:00
  • b8ef806c25 ignore vscode dirs Eric 2022-06-08 13:58:09 +02:00
  • 935c8cb7c9 new ms synctoy Eric 2022-06-06 00:48:09 +02:00
  • f590eeb436 blade ms support Eric 2022-06-01 19:38:25 +02:00
  • 4444e84206 bladerf support Eric 2022-05-29 02:09:14 +02:00
  • cb3a37a060 ignore vscode dirs Eric 2022-06-08 13:58:09 +02:00
  • a1b77e9b24 xray ignores Eric 2022-06-08 12:45:39 +02:00
  • d9883b11a1 clean up mutex, scopedlock, and signal classes Eric 2022-05-30 01:44:39 +02:00
  • 9d76313a1f vita works Eric Wild 2022-05-14 19:23:16 +02:00
  • 1c6a3459cd contrib/jenkins: don't run "make distcheck" on arm Oliver Smith 2022-07-11 13:54:00 +02:00
  • 32311d8635 gitignore: add uhddev_ipc.cpp Oliver Smith 2022-07-08 13:19:34 +02:00
  • 71c46e91df configure.ac: add -lboost_thread for uhd < 4.2.0 Oliver Smith 2022-07-08 13:24:35 +02:00
  • a39fa875a3 Bump version: 1.4.0.3-9a3e → 1.4.1 1.4.1 Pau Espin Pedrol 2022-06-29 09:32:56 +02:00
  • 9a3e3fceb8 update git URLs (git -> https; gitea) Harald Welte 2022-06-18 13:52:06 +02:00
  • 46bbdf0ace rename noisevector class -> avgvector Eric Wild 2022-05-08 20:14:14 +02:00
  • d40300ec63 4sps kinda works Eric Wild 2022-05-07 15:36:47 +02:00
  • 1a19caf002 tests: use 'check_PROGRAMS' instead of 'noinst_PROGRAMS' 2022q2 Vadim Yanitskiy 2022-04-13 19:55:36 +03:00
  • 424c74d006 treewide: remove FSF address 2022q1 2021q4 Oliver Smith 2021-12-14 12:23:00 +01:00
  • a7143d3cd0 Bump version: 1.3.1.28-019d-dirty → 1.4.0 1.4.0 Pau Espin Pedrol 2021-11-16 16:27:26 +01:00
  • 019d698126 LMSDevice: LMS_GetDeviceList() may return a negative number Vadim Yanitskiy 2021-10-25 00:30:27 +03:00
  • a686277c72 IPCDevice: check value returned from select() Vadim Yanitskiy 2021-10-24 22:47:50 +03:00
  • 683f140739 IPCDevice: use thread safe strerror_r() instead of strerror() Vadim Yanitskiy 2021-10-25 12:41:20 +03:00
  • 5e40d92400 trx_rate_ctr: use thread safe strerror() in device_sig_cb() Vadim Yanitskiy 2021-10-25 12:56:06 +03:00
  • bb2cb9d54b lms,uhd: Allow changing band between poweroff & poweron Pau Espin Pedrol 2021-09-21 13:52:46 +02:00
  • b9423b25b6 lms,uhd: Skip re-assigning same band Pau Espin Pedrol 2021-09-21 13:52:05 +02:00
  • 069f5cd857 lms,uhd: Validate band of RxFreq too Pau Espin Pedrol 2021-09-21 13:50:38 +02:00
  • c90b207803 lms: Drop duplicated check Pau Espin Pedrol 2021-09-21 13:48:18 +02:00
  • 985694175d computeCI: Document hardcoded multiplier Pau Espin Pedrol 2021-09-03 13:48:29 +02:00
  • ac8a4e7297 d/patches/build-for-debian8.patch: remove Oliver Smith 2021-09-01 16:45:38 +02:00
  • e16d0e1330 cosmetic: Fix typo in comment Pau Espin Pedrol 2021-09-01 20:43:03 +02:00
  • e6fdf8fcad detectGeneralBurst(): Increase log level about clipping to INFO Pau Espin Pedrol 2021-09-01 20:36:22 +02:00
  • cdd77a447d computeCI(): Constify read-only variable Pau Espin Pedrol 2021-09-01 20:10:04 +02:00
  • 7f696801ae computeCI(): Rename verbose repeated getter to constant Pau Espin Pedrol 2021-09-01 20:08:55 +02:00
  • d16eb314ed computeCI(): Constify param and pass it as reference Pau Espin Pedrol 2021-09-01 19:51:28 +02:00
  • 27bd2f6dd1 detectBurst(): constify parameter Pau Espin Pedrol 2021-09-01 19:46:39 +02:00
  • 8803f923f9 detectBurst(): Clear downsampling code path Pau Espin Pedrol 2021-09-01 19:42:46 +02:00
  • ecea734b97 lms: init band Eric 2021-07-11 21:12:04 +02:00
  • 0c34c64a16 vty: printing fn offset should be signed Eric 2021-06-16 15:20:51 +02:00
  • 0a038223d0 Use new stat item/ctr getter APIs Pau Espin Pedrol 2021-06-04 17:21:42 +02:00
  • 5e6b10cd9e uhd: ensure configured clock source is actually used Eric 2021-05-28 21:20:19 +02:00
  • b6f238c0f2 ctrl_sock_handle_rx(): fix missing space in LOGCHAN() statement Vadim Yanitskiy 2021-05-27 23:35:21 +02:00
  • c27fe60a25 add hidden fn adjustment command Eric 2021-05-05 17:33:18 +02:00
  • a1ea63f777 gitignore: remove non-existing 'doc/manuals/osmomsc-usermanual.xml' 2021q1 Vadim Yanitskiy 2021-04-16 19:04:48 +02:00
  • c7930b0b22 ipc: Makefile.am: Clean LDADD variable Pau Espin Pedrol 2021-03-01 16:23:46 +01:00
  • 17ce7740e5 Threads: Avoid printing pthread_self() Pau Espin Pedrol 2021-03-01 13:25:28 +01:00
  • d06259f348 Drop logging pthread ID Pau Espin Pedrol 2021-03-01 13:22:26 +01:00